To understand the search, one must first understand the text itself. The Jaljalutiyah (الجَلْجَلُوتِيّة) is not a standard book of prayers or a chapter of the Quran. It is widely regarded as one of the most powerful and potentially dangerous talismanic texts in the Arabic and Islamic occult traditions. jaljalutiyah arabic pdf cracked

The Jaljalutiyah is a poetic supplication consisting of approximately 60 to 100 verses (depending on the version) [6, 11]. Unlike standard poetry, it is written in a coded form of Arabic that incorporates , which Sufi masters believe hold specific "spiritual frequencies" [4, 11]. It is primarily used for: Spiritual Protection: Warding off negative energies. Inner Enlightenment: Gaining clarity and wisdom.
